Latest Patents

One of his latest patents is a method for fabricating an electrochromic device. This invention discloses a method that utilizes vacuum cathodic arc-plasma deposition to create a structure comprising five layers. These layers include an ionic conduction layer in contact with an electrochromic layer and an ion storage layer, all sandwiched between two transparent conducting layers on a substrate. This method boasts superior deposition efficiency, resulting in thin film structures with higher crystalline homogeneity. Additionally, the nanometer pores in the thin film structures enhance electric capacity and ion mobility, thereby improving the reaction efficiency for bleaching or coloring.

Another significant patent is a vacuum coating apparatus. This apparatus includes a chamber, an arc discharge plasma source, a feeding-reeling unit, and a roller set. The design allows the substrate to enter and leave the chamber through specific openings. The arc discharge plasma source generates plasma that discharges radially, while the roller set ensures that the substrate is tightly in contact with the first rollers. This setup allows the material evaporated by the plasma to attach to the substrate effectively.
